U.S. stocks largely closed in positive territory Wednesday, though off session highs, after the Wall Street Journal reported that U.S.-China trade talks have stalled out on disagreements over China making firm commitments on agricultural purchases and U.S. reluctance to roll back already implemented tariffs in the hopes of maintaining an enforcement mechanism to hold China to the terms of a potential deal.
